Is it Safe for Nipple Reduction in Waterford?

Nipple reduction surgery is a cosmetic procedure aimed at improving the appearance of the nipples, typically by reducing their size or correcting inverted nipples. This procedure is becoming increasingly popular among individuals seeking to enhance their body image and self-confidence. In Waterford, as in many other locations, the safety and efficacy of nipple reduction surgery depend on several factors.

1. Qualifications of the Surgeon

One of the most critical aspects of ensuring the safety of nipple reduction surgery is the qualifications and experience of the surgeon performing the procedure. In Waterford, it is essential to choose a surgeon who is board-certified and has extensive experience in cosmetic surgery, particularly in procedures involving the breast area. A qualified surgeon will have the necessary skills and knowledge to perform the surgery safely and achieve the desired results.

2. Surgical Facility and Equipment

The safety of nipple reduction surgery also depends on the surgical facility where the procedure is performed. In Waterford, it is crucial to choose a facility that is accredited and equipped with modern surgical tools and technology. A well-maintained and hygienic environment reduces the risk of infections and other complications. Additionally, the facility should have a team of trained medical professionals who can provide comprehensive care before, during, and after the surgery.

3. Pre-Operative Assessment

A thorough pre-operative assessment is essential to ensure the safety of nipple reduction surgery. This assessment includes a detailed medical history, physical examination, and possibly some laboratory tests. The surgeon will evaluate the patient's overall health, assess the condition of the nipples, and discuss the patient's expectations and goals for the surgery. This assessment helps the surgeon tailor the procedure to the individual's needs and identify any potential risks or complications.

4. Anesthesia and Pain Management

The use of anesthesia is another critical aspect of nipple reduction surgery. In Waterford, the surgeon will determine the most appropriate type of anesthesia based on the patient's health status and the complexity of the procedure. Local anesthesia is commonly used for nipple reduction surgery, but in some cases, general anesthesia may be necessary. The anesthesia provider should be experienced and licensed to ensure the patient's safety during the procedure. Effective pain management strategies are also essential to minimize discomfort and promote a smooth recovery.

5. Post-Operative Care and Follow-Up

Proper post-operative care and follow-up are crucial for the safety and success of nipple reduction surgery. In Waterford, the surgeon will provide detailed instructions on how to care for the surgical site, manage any discomfort, and monitor for signs of complications. Regular follow-up appointments are necessary to assess the healing process and address any concerns or issues that may arise. The surgeon may also recommend specific activities and lifestyle changes to promote optimal healing and results.

6. Potential Risks and Complications

Like any surgical procedure, nipple reduction surgery carries some risks and potential complications. These may include infection, bleeding, scarring, changes in nipple sensation, and asymmetry. In Waterford, it is essential to discuss these risks with the surgeon beforehand to understand the potential outcomes and make an informed decision. A qualified and experienced surgeon will take all necessary precautions to minimize these risks and address any complications promptly.

FAQ

Q: How long does the nipple reduction surgery take?

A: The procedure typically takes about 1-2 hours, depending on the extent of the surgery and the individual's specific needs.

Q: Is nipple reduction surgery painful?

A: Most patients experience some discomfort during the recovery period, but effective pain management strategies are used to minimize pain. The surgeon will provide detailed instructions on managing any discomfort.

Q: How long is the recovery period?

A: The recovery period varies depending on the individual's healing process, but most patients can return to normal activities within a week or two. It is essential to follow the surgeon's post-operative care instructions to ensure a smooth recovery.

Q: Will there be noticeable scars after the surgery?

A: The surgeon will make every effort to minimize scarring, but some scarring may be visible. Over time, these scars typically fade and become less noticeable.

Q: Can nipple reduction surgery affect breastfeeding?

A: In some cases, nipple reduction surgery may affect the ability to breastfeed. It is essential to discuss this potential impact with the surgeon beforehand to understand the risks and make an informed decision.
